The Malta Community Chest Fund Foundation supports individuals and entities to improve the health, quality of life and well being of people in their time of need.
The objectives of the Malta Community Chest Fund Foundation is to:
• Enhance the support and contribution from any source or sector, to social justice democracy and sustainable development
• To strengthen solidarity through civil society development
• To enable solidarity and social enterprise
• To advance the education and dignity of underprivileged children, particularly those who are, or have been, in care systems.
•To promote international collaboration in research and aid in conformity with the purposes and objects of the foundation.
